Product Overview
The PFED-43056/022/10, PFED43085/044-1DTO and PFED43070/044-1DTO models belong to the ATOS PFED series of fixed-displacement double vane pumps. Each unit combines two PFE-type cartridges in a single body with one common inlet and two independent outlets, providing compact dual-circuit oil supply. Technical Specifications
(Based on official ATOS technical data; theoretical values excluding efficiency and tolerances)
- Series: PFED-43 (composed of PFE-41 + PFE-31 cartridges, SAE B mounting flange)
- Typical models:
- PFED-43056/022/10 (or PFED-43056/022/1DTO variants): First stage (shaft end) 55.8 cm³/r, second stage 21.6 cm³/r
- PFED43085/044-1DTO: First stage 85.3 cm³/r, second stage 43.7 cm³/r
- PFED43070/044-1DTO: First stage 69.9 cm³/r, second stage 43.7 cm³/r
- Rated / maximum pressure: 210 bar (continuous and peak)
- Speed range: 800–2500 r/min (smaller displacements); approximately 800–2000 r/min for larger sizes (e.g., 085 series)
- Control: Fixed displacement, dual independent outputs, non-reversible (rotation fixed at assembly; standard D = clockwise)
- Mounting & ports: SAE B mounting flange; one inlet + two independent outlets (port orientation adjustable)
- Shaft type: Standard cylindrical keyed (code 1) and other options
- Approximate weight: 24.5 kg
- Other: Cartridge design for quick replacement; suitable for mineral oils and synthetic fluids with similar lubricating properties

Expert Maintenance Tips
- Before installation, confirm rotation direction (standard D = clockwise viewed from shaft end) and port orientation match the host machine. Ensure adequate suction line diameter and proper sealing to avoid cavitation.
- Use hydraulic oil with cleanliness meeting ISO 4406 18/16/13 or better; maintain suitable viscosity at operating temperature. Run at low speed during cold starts.
- Keep inlet pressure within the recommended range (typically –0.15 to +1.5 bar) to prevent cavitation; regularly check external drain and seal condition.
- When replacing cartridges, maintain strict cleanliness and correct assembly sequence; perform air bleeding and low-pressure test run afterward.
- Perform preventive inspections every 2000–4000 hours depending on duty cycle; monitor noise, temperature and any drop in flow, and replace worn cartridges promptly.
